.dist用作某些源代码文件的扩展名是什么意思?

时间:2013-05-30 18:06:56

标签: naming-conventions naming

Zend教程中的示例:

  • phpunit.xml.dist
  • local.php.dist
  • TestConfig.php.dist

1 个答案:

答案 0 :(得分:36)

.dist文件通常是配置文件,不包含真实的特定于部署的参数(例如数据库密码等),可以帮助您更快地开始使用应用程序/框架。因此,要开始使用此类框架,您应该删除.dist扩展名,并使用您的个人参数自定义配置文件。

我在使用.dist扩展时看到的一个目的是避免在VCS上发布个人数据(比如git)。因此,作为可重用应用程序的开发人员,您将使用自己的配置文件,但将事实上的get-started配置数据放在单独的.dist - 后缀文件中。 (参见Symfony2的文档,第4部分)